Detroit Character Playbook LIVE

On Tuesday, September 19th, Detroit Lions Wide Receivers, Golden Tate and Marvin Jones Jr. joined us for an online video chat with students across the Detroit metro area. Since it was an off day for the team, students were able to see Marvin on daddy duty when his son, Murrell, made a guest appearance. There were 8 schools in attendance which included about 200 spirited students. The students arrived early and showed their excitement by waving rally towels, dancing and even “dabbing” in front of their classroom cameras.


Through various interactive character building activities, Golden and Marvin were able to give the students excellent personal advice on how to become well-rounded human beings. In response to one student’s question about effective communication, Golden stressed the importance of empathy.
